Fitness Is for Everyone.
Contrary to what we see portrayed in fitness magazines and throughout social media, fitness is for everyone. Fitness isn't for a particular size, gender, shape, age, or ethnicity. You don't need to look a certain way to have a ‘fit' body, nor do you need to possess any particular physical characteristics to engage in physical activity of any form.
​
With the average American woman wearing a size 14 or above, having the ‘face of fitness' be mostly young, thin, lean, cisgender individuals with just the right amount of muscle mass is a gross misrepresentation of the general population. It perpetuates the false idea that being ‘fit' or healthy is synonymous with being a certain size. It also further alienates people from feeling welcomed in fitness spaces. Every ‘body' is worthy and deserves to feel represented, welcome, and seen as valuable.
